Illnesses:
CHILDREN WHO HAVE A FEVER, VOMITING, AND/OR DIARRHEA MUST BE KEPT AT HOME UNTIL SYMPTOM-FREE (without medication) FOR TWENTY-FOUR HOURS. With any contagious disease or condition, please keep your child at home to avoid the spread of illness.
Students at school with a fever of 100 degrees F or more will be sent home.
